PKM wrote: is gensurf the same as easygen ?
As I recall, Easygen creates a mesh based terrain that has a pretty high polygon count. I don't remember if it is compatabile with MOHAA mesh format. Gensurf creates pretty low poly count brush based terrain that works with any Q2 - Q3 based engine. It's not as pretty, but doesn't have a big performance impact.

EasyGen creates the terrain out of brushes. It does work for MoHAA maps if you turn off the fancy alpha map shaders.
And after importing to Radiant you have to retexture it yourself.
